Title: Questions in Dynamic Semantics 
Series Title: Studies in Pragmatics  

Publication Year: 2007 
Publisher: Elsevier
	   http://www.elsevier.com/linguistics
	

Book URL: http://books.elsevier.com 


Editor: Maria Aloni
Editor: Paul Dekker

Hardback: ISBN:  Pages: 358 Price: U.S. $ 120


Abstract:

The study of questions and answers is challenging for various fields of
theoretical linguistics, logic, analytical philosophy, and more recently
computer science. Research into questions and answers addresses old and
raises new and important questions about the semantics / pragmatics
interface and about the dynamics of interpretation. This book brings
together current work on the topic as it has been developed in Amsterdam,
and congenial academic sites, over the past 15 years. Amsterdam is one of
the breeding grounds for the formal study of logic and language, for
dynamic semantics, and for the study of questions and answers.

- Covers the major issues of pragmatic/semantic investigation, including
logical relations, context dependence, information structure, and more 
- Illustrates how semantic/pragmatic stance can be used for problems in
other areas of linguistic theorising

Table of Contents
1 The Semantics and Pragmatics of Questions 

I Update Semantics 
2 The Logic of Interrogation 
3 Axiomatizing Groenendijk's Logic of Interrogation 
4 Optimal Inquisitive Discourse 

II Topic and Focus 
5 Only Updates. On the Dynamics of the Focus Particle Only 
6 The Dynamics of Topic and Focus 
7 Nobody (Anything) Else 

III Implicatures and Exhaustiveness 
8 Exhaustivity, Questions and Plurals in Update Semantics 
9 Only: Meaning and Implicatures 
10 Scalar Implicatures: Exhaustivity and Gricean Reasoning 

IV Intonation and Syntax 
11 Nuclear Accent, Focus, and Bidirectional OT 
12 Counting (on) Usage Information 
13 Nuclear Rises in Update Semantics
